Founded in 1969, Herzog is headquartered in St. Joseph, Missouri, with a satellite office in Fort Worth, Texas.

Over the course of our 50+ year history, Herzog has become a national leader in the construction, operations and maintenance of commuter rail, light rail, streetcar, and freight rail projects.

Herzog Contracting Corp. is currently seeking a RWIC/Flagger in Austin, TX to join our team.

Duties and Responsibilities:
  • This is a non-exhaustive overview of the job duties for this position.
  • Regular and predictable attendance and punctuality are a requirement for this position.
  • Provides protection for the work activities of other parties engaged in work on the railroad right-of-way by performing safety briefings and issuing instructions to these parties coordinating this work with the Authority’s Train Operations Contractor, communicating by radio with train operators to authorize train movement through work area, observing railroad tracks for approaching trains, issuing audible warnings to workers concerning the approach of trains, directing the discontinuance of specific work practices until after train(s) have passed work location, observing work practices of the other parties, observing the workplace for unsafe conditions, and installing and removing temporary signs for the control of train movements.Regular and consistent engagement, participation and promotion of Herzog’s Culture and its essential behaviors are a requirement for this position.

Qualifications:
  • A minimum of one year experience as a Track Flagger/RWIC or Track Repair Leader.
  • Knowledge of FTSS and FRWS and the ability to be Qualified on AUTHORITY’s examinations for 49 CFR Part 213.7 of FTSS and the GCOR related to these regulations at the Start Date.
  • Ability to complete work under time pressures and to maintain composure under the stress of emergency situations.
  • Company provides required Personal Protective Equipment including a Safety Boots Allowance Program
  • Ability to perform scheduled and unscheduled repair or construction work at any time on any day of the week.
  • Knowledge of the time for completion and the cost of repair for track and right-of-way facilities, and the ability to make value judgments regarding economic repair and/or replacement of these facilities.
  • High School diploma or GED.
  • Previously qualified with a railroad to provide workplace protection under FRWS and to inspect track and supervise restoration of track under FTSS.
  • Knowledge of the safe and proper procedures for operating railroad maintenance hand and power tools and railroad maintenance equipment.
  • Must be able to demonstrate ability to communicate in written and verbal English language with prior record keeping experience.
  • Knowledge of the physical layout and operation of the Authority rail system.
  • Must possess strong leadership interpersonal skills.
  • Ability to inspect track and supervise the work of others for compliance of FRA.

Physical Requirements:
The physical demands described below must be met by an employee to successfully perform the essential job functions of this role. This position will be physically demanding at times. This is a non-exhaustive overview of the physical requirements of this job.
  • Regularly lift weight up to 20 pounds up to a height of 36 inches.
  • Regularly ascend/descend a truck step with a height up to 24 inches.
  • Regularly carry weight up to 20 pounds for a distance up to 100 feet.
  • Regularly kneel, bend, squat while transferring up to 25 pounds of weight.
  • Must successfully pass color/vision examinations as required by the position.
  • Regularly sit and stand for an extended period of time.
  • Must be able to hear and distinguish auditory signals.
  • Must be able to be aware of surroundings and follow verbal commands while being exposed to moderately loud noises on a daily basis.
  • Must be able to adapt to various temperature extremes including but not limited to heat, cold, moisture and wind.
  • Able to work in a safety sensitive work environment.
  • Able to walk on uneven surfaces up to 1/2 mile.
